Amusement parks, like Fantasy Fair in Toronto, serve as incredible melting pots for community and family bonding. At the heart of it, these places offer a shared space where laughter and joy are the common languages, cutting across all ages and backgrounds. Fantasy Fair, nestled in the Woodbine Centre, is a testament to this, providing a vibrant backdrop for creating lasting memories. Through the shared experiences of thrill rides, games, and attractions, families and friends find themselves drawing closer, reinforcing relationships in a playful yet meaningful manner. Beyond personal connections, amusement parks contribute significantly to Toronto's cultural landscape by celebrating diversity, innovation, and fun. They are not just entertainment venues but vital community hubs that reflect and enhance the city's dynamic spirit. From my perspective, places like Fantasy Fair enrich Toronto, making it not only a city rich in history and culture but also in joy and togetherness.
